For square pans, hands down is Magic Line. I took a side by side shot of Fad Daddio square's next to Magic Line...it's in here somewhere on another post...you can immediately see the difference. Magic Line are the only, only truly square, meaning sharp corners when you dump your cake out, cake pans out there. Nothing comes close. Spend the money, you won't be sorry! And the cakes don't pull away from the sides, I mean these things get your cakes sharp right from the get go! Less time smoothing and perfecting the edges...they are a dream!

Removable bottom ones? As in cheese cake pans? Otherwise spend the money and get magic line. Properly cared for they will last a life time- the sharp edges of the squared pan will require a toothpick to clean. Line with parchment paper and you will not need a removable bottom except for cheese cake.
